Laluna Hotel and Resort, Chiang Rai
4.5/5408 Reviews
Amphoe Mueang Chiang Rai
The hotel staff are friendly and helpful. Room is spacious and newly decorated. However, there was no hot water for shower on the 1st night, it got fixed on the 2nd day. The bathroom was smelly especially from the basin and toilet. There is no shower gel provided but only soap, you may need to prepare for yourself. Wifi for the room is only for 1 device.
Riva Vista Riverfront Resort Chiangrai
4.6/5152 Reviews
Amphoe Mueang Chiang Rai
It’s a nice and unique hotel, location is very near to the Blue temple which means you better have a car, we have no problem on this, just found it too dark to find the way back to the hotel at night. Our experience was half n half with this hotel, we booked two nights, on the first night with river view, we like the interior with reasonable space, the hotel is building more blocks which start hammering at 8am, on top of that we didn’t sleep at all during the night because it had strange sound from the ceiling, we were on the 4th (top ) floor and it was probably the generator of the air conditioning, the sound came every 15 minutes, so we didn’t sleep n were so tired. We told the front desk next morning and they changed the room for us and upgraded to the pool access room. It was good to have access to the pool directly from your room. Breakfast was nice and have variety of choices. I’m not sure if I will choose this hotel if I go again, I rather have a good sleep than a horrible night even they upgraded us the second night, they didn’t ask how we were when we checking out, seems the upgrade sorted everything, not bothered to tell us why there was noice and not care about any feedback!!

Phowadol Resort
3.5/541 Reviews
Amphoe Mueang Chiang Rai
My partner and I had an amazing stay at Phowadol resort and Spa. The staff were friendly and very accommodating. We arrived 5 hours before check in, hoping to just drop our bags off, but they got a room sorted for us within the hour. The pool was well maintained and the gym had all the equipment you’d need with air conditioning. The pictures don’t do the rooms justice, we were in a tree house with a wrap around balcony. Not an issue for us, as we rented moped’s from the resort, but it’s a 10 minute drive to the town centre.
Manonnee
4.2/511 Reviews
The boss is very nice and can speak Chinese. We booked the bus for us to Chiang Mai the next day as soon as we arrived. We also called for a taxi when we went out. The price was reasonable and would not kill customers. It is very close to Singha Park, and it takes only five minutes to walk. Breakfast is a semi-buffet style. Eggs, rice with soup and pancakes are available for order. You can only choose one, sandwiches, milk, juice, and coffee. The downside is that the location is relatively off, it is difficult to get a car, there is no place to eat around, and the shower in the bathroom is very difficult to use.
